The Link to Real Water Concentrate

Understanding Real Water Concentrate

Real Water concentrate has faced significant controversy due to its role in health crises. Once promoted as a health-enhancing product, it has since been linked to severe health issues. The concentrate claimed to offer superior hydration and detox benefits, convincing many consumers of its benefits before reports of its harmful effects emerged.

Concerns with Real Water Concentrate:
Negative Health Effects: Associated with liver damage and other health issues.
Legal Actions: Subject to lawsuits and regulatory scrutiny.
Misleading Claims: Promoted as a beneficial product without legitimate scientific evidence.
